The Breakdown - Just a Bad Day for Buffalo?
Was it just an emotional comedown from defeating Kansas City the previous week or something more? That's the question for the Buffalo team to address
The Bills had secured seven victories in a row against the Dolphins but were outperformed from the start as the Miami team ran out 30-13 victors in an eye-opening outcome - and display
MVP Josh Allen only got the team's opening first down in the third quarter and first points in the fourth - admittedly Miami had 10 days to get ready but it was nonetheless a massive egg produced by one of the league's best offenses
Tua Tagovailoa threw two touchdowns but rusher De'Von Achane was the game-changing factor, with 225 combined yards and two scores
Containing the league's best rushing attack was crucial too, with Cook and teammates registering just 86 yards, their fewest of the year and slightly more than fifty percent their 161.5 yard average
Additionally there were the three critical ball losses, and the two from Allen in particular. An pass caught by defense in the end zone resulting in a nine-minute drive produced nothing, and his final quarter fumble that Miami turned into seven points just later
It was typical 'old Buffalo' as they hurt themselves in the foot, getting into a deficit on defensive side and Allen trying to overcompensate to rescue his squad from the situation - not the composed, disciplined, balanced Bills we've witnessed this season
The Dolphins have served up a bit of everything this year so the verdict is uncertain on if this is the beginning of a trend, but for the Bills they'll require an immediate bounce-back in a difficult matchup against the Buccaneers in week 11 as the Patriots are sneaking into a nice lead at the summit of the AFC East
In Focus - New England See Path to Unexpected First Place
Regarding the Patriots, they're one of three different eight and two squads in the league, all American Football Conference teams, but are they the top team?
You can pick holes in the Patriots, Denver and the Colts actually for feasting on the lesser sides, with just five of their combined twenty-four wins coming against teams with a positive record - and one example was the Colts defeating the Denver
Denver beat the reigning champion Eagles in Philadelphia and are masters of the fourth-quarter while Indianapolis can ride Jonathan Taylor, but the New England including Sunday's win in Tampa Bay to their prime time success in Buffalo seems like a statement
Their two defeats occurred in new head coach Vrabel's initial three games, with seven straight victories, just like Denver, since then - but defeating Baker Mayfield after the Buccaneers had a bye to prepare was huge
Maye's Most Valuable Player credentials won't go away, and he definitely earns credit for courage after absorbing some hard tackles in Tampa but hanging in there to steer his side to success
The defensive unit is reliable and rookie running back Henderson exploded on Sunday with 147 rushing yards and two exhilerating scores of 55 and 69 yards - becoming just the fifth runner to exceed 22mph this year on his first score
Although you can debate who 'the best' is statistically, the Pats should be favorites to end with the top record due to their remaining opponents - which includes just a single matchup against a successful opponent, albeit a significant contest against the Bills
Visiting the Ravens is also tough, but the Broncos have it more difficult in the AFC West division with the Chiefs to face two times, the Chargers (who might also challenge for top seed but encounter the identical challenge) and additionally the Packers on the schedule
The Indianapolis also play the Kansas City, and have the Seahawks, San Francisco and two games with the five and four Jaguars to contend with. There's a long way to travel but the door is open for a surprise top seed in the American Football Conference
Next Week - Rams & Seahawks Set for Next Week Showdown
Two teams with strong arguments to be superior to all of the three different eight and two sides are National Football Conference West rivals the Seahawks and Rams, who each put up 40 burgers to reach seven and two ahead of next week's major game between the two in Los Angeles
Both have secured four victories in a consecutive games, have quarterbacks in Matthew Stafford and Darnold performing at an elite level (although Darnold had turnover issues on game day) with excellent pass catchers, and defenses allowing fewer than twenty points a contest
Both could easily be undefeated as too - especially the Rams as their pair of losses occurred in extra time against the 49ers and then that agonising loss in Philadelphia when they had a game-winning field goal with the final play blocked and run back by the Philadelphia for a touchdown
Seattle also lost to San Francisco, with a last-minute score in week one, before losing to the last kick of the contest against the Buccaneers - so they're genuinely among the top teams in the NFL
The upcoming game on Sunday could be the most exciting of the season so far
